yes that's right. Weird Al has a new album called "Weird Al, Poodle Hat." here is a review. Link here: http://att.eonline.com/Reviews/Facts....html?attmusic

"Whether you dismiss him as a novelty act or praise him as a smart satirist, there's no denying that Weird Al is always good for a laugh. And even for the jaded, there are quite a few laughs on his latest album. His song "Couch Potato" turns Eminem's "Lose Yourself" into a biting critique of television, "eBay" changes the Backstreet Boys' "I Want It That Way" into an ode to the addictive auction Website, and "The Trash Song" serves as his reworking of Nelly's "Hot in Herre" (it also makes a good argument for recycling). When he's done with the pop charts, he takes on bands like the Strokes, System of a Down and the Hives with the drinking song "Angry White Boy Polka." Totally weird, totally fun."
